the Desire Z wont go to the USA, only canada.

the G2 is the same phone but no sense UI and is already available on t-mobile only.

they only support as follows:

Desire z: with sense ui

HSPA/WCDMA: 900/2100 MHz

GSM: 850/900/1800/1900 MHz

T-Mobile G2 without sense ui

Band (frequency)

GSM:850 MHz;900 MHz;1800 MHz;1900 MHz;

UMTS: Band IV (1700/2100)
